Abstract
This paper introduces a new transform domain variable step-size LMS algorithm, in order to deal with highly correlated inputs. In the algorithm the step-size rule is based on the weighting coefficients bias to variance trade-off. Performance of this method is promising, especially in nonstationary environment with abrupt change of unknown system. Computer simulation results are provided to support the proposed implementation of the new TDVSS LMS.
